How can organizations ensure that their strategies for meeting employees' needs for recognition, appreciation, clear communication, development opportunities, fair compensation, and a pleasant work environment are continuously evolving and adapting to the changing needs and preferences of their workforce?
Organizations can ensure that their strategies for meeting employees' needs are continuously evolving by regularly soliciting feedback from employees through surveys, focus groups, and one-on-one meetings. They can also stay up-to-date on industry trends and best practices for employee engagement and development. Additionally, organizations can create a culture of open communication and transparency to ensure that employees feel heard and valued. Lastly, they can invest in ongoing training and development for managers to ensure they are equipped to effectively support and motivate their teams.
